#d17cf8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d17cf8 is composed of 82% red, 48.6%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.7% cyan, 50%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 281.1 degrees, a saturation of 89.9% and a lightness of 72.9%. #d17cf8 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ff8ff with #a300f1.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#d17cf8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d17cf8 has RGB values of R:209, G:124,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0.5,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 13729016.
